Changes over time: seen increase in number of people in poverty in high income countries but the proportion of people in poverty has gone down, the bottom 90% of workers saw increase in income from the 1940s-1980s. In the 1980s the normal worker started making less money (due to lack of unionization and automation) Income stays stagnant which is an issue when urban area cost of living increases and inflation increases: allot of people can"t keep up with the standard of living. Threshold income defines the poverty line: size of family, ages of members, are they elderly/ adults etc (can they work or not) If family unit is below thresholds whole unit is in poverty: moment you leave the house you have a new threshold. Multi-dimensional poverty index: ten indicators health, education, living standards, could be high in one but not all.
